Description

The Arabic root وجد (w-j-d) carries the core meaning of finding, discovering, or coming upon something, whether physically, emotionally, or experientially. In the Quran, it appears in 107 instances expressing various dimensions of finding: from prophets finding people in states of guidance or misguidance, to individuals discovering provisions or circumstances, to the inner experience of finding feelings within oneself. This root is theologically significant as it often describes moments of divine encounter, human discovery of God's signs, or the realization of promised consequences, emphasizing the Quran's theme that truth and reality are things to be found and experienced rather than merely theorized.
